For I delight in the law of God after the inward man:

General references

Bible References

I delight

Romans 8:7
Because the mind of the flesh is enmity against God: for it is not subject to the law of God; for neither indeed can it be:
Job 23:12
Neither have I gone back from the commandment of his lips; I have laid up the words of his mouth more than the purpose of my own heart.
Psalm 1:2
But his delight is in Jehovah's law, and in his law doth he meditate day and night.
Psalm 19:8
The precepts of Jehovah are right, rejoicing the heart; the commandment of Jehovah is pure, enlightening the eyes;
Psalm 40:8
To do thy good pleasure, my God, is my delight, and thy law is within my heart.
Psalm 119:16
I delight myself in thy statutes; I will not forget thy word.
Isaiah 51:7
Hearken unto me, ye that know righteousness, the people in whose heart is my law; fear not the reproach of men, and be not afraid of their revilings.
John 4:34
Jesus says to them, My food is that I should do the will of him that has sent me, and that I should finish his work.
Hebrews 8:10
Because this is the covenant that I will covenant to the house of Israel after those days, saith the Lord: Giving my laws into their mind, I will write them also upon their hearts; and I will be to them for God, and they shall be to me for people.
